American Fork, UT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in American Fork?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| American Fork Studio Apartments | $1,344 | $1,199 | $2,009 |
| American Fork 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,455 | $900 | $2,049 |
| American Fork 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,698 | $1,295 | $2,633 |
| American Fork 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,098 | $1,400 | $3,849 |
American Fork 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,297 | $2,200 | $6,496 |

Frequently Asked Questions about American Fork
How much are Studio apartments in American Fork?
There are currently 6 Studio Apartments in American Fork with rent ranges from $1,199 to $2,009 with an average price of $1,344.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om American Fork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in American Fork ranges from $900 to $2,049 with an average monthly rent of $1,455.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in American Fork c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in American Fork range from $1,295 to $2,633.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,698.
How expensive are American Fork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 36 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in American Fork on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,400 to $3,849 - averaging $2,098 for the location.
